This is AP news minute. 


1. It's the final day of campaign for the presidential nominees 1 ahead of Tuesday's election. President Obama was on the stunt 2 for Hillary Clinton in his expected speech at a Billi rally with the first lady and former president Bill Clinton. While Donald Trump 3 has focused on Florida where he told crowds he considered the crucial state "His second home". 


2. Iraqi officers say they expected the death toll 4 for both civilians 5 and troops to rise as force continued to push into IS held Mosul. Teams of volunteer medics were seen treating both civilians and soldiers suffering from impacts of the offensive. 


3. Dozens of buildings sustained substantial damage after a 5.0 magnitude earthquake struck an Oklahoma town. City officials say 40-50 buildings were damaged in Sunday's earthquake. 


4. And an Australia police made a peculiar 6 find while searching the bag of a woman who has been arrested a baby Koala. Police in Brisbane say a 50-year old handed over a zipped canvas bag holding the Koala. The koala dumped off it was taken to a wildlife hospital in good health. 


Tom Ritchie, the Associated Press with AP News Minute.
